Sonajhuri Haat is a weekly open-air market nestled in the picturesque Sonajhuri forests of Bolpur. Famous for its golden shonajhuri trees that line the Khoai landscape, the Haat is a hub for local artisans, handloom enthusiasts, and food lovers. From traditional handicrafts to freshly prepared Bengali delicacies, the market offers an authentic glimpse into Santiniketan’s culture.
While Sonajhuri Haat is vibrant all year round, the best time to visit is during the cooler months from November to February. Morning hours are ideal to enjoy a calm stroll, watch local craftspeople at work, and savor traditional snacks without the crowd.
